  • Page 3 Only Original Equipment Manufacturer (OEM) Fresenius Medical Care parts should be used in the repair or upgrade of the Fresenius Medical Care GranuFlo® Dissolution Unit II. Although, parts may look similar to parts in various vendor catalogs or brick and mortar stores the GranuFlo® Dissolution Unit II uses parts that have been specified and tested in accordance to ANSI/AAMI/ISO guidelines.

    The GranuFlo Dissolution Unit II needs to be set up using the following parameters: 1. A 15 amp GFI duplex outlet is required. The GranuFlo Dissolution Unit II requires 120 VAC, 60 Hz, single phase power. The GranuFlo Dissolution Unit II uses approximately 9 amperes total. Electrical service should meet all applicable national, state and local code requirements.

    MPROVEMENT OLICY The GranuFlo Dissolution Unit II is designed and built to comply with its product specifications. It is the intention of Fresenius Medical Care to pursue product development that may result in modifications or improvements to specifications or equipment produced in the future. Such product improvements shall not force similar changes and improvements to equipment produced prior to the changes.

    Dissolution Unit II. The Main Power Disconnect Switch should be switched to the OFF position when the GranuFlo Dissolution Unit II is not in use or in case of an emergency. Remove POWER PLUG from wall receptacle to disconnect power. A 'LOCKOUT' device may be used to prevent unauthorized start up (Figure 21).

    There are five occasions in which you will need to discard solution. Those occasions are described as follows:  Expired Solution: If solution remains in the GranuFlo Dissolution Unit II Tank for more than 14 days.  Foreign Object: Any foreign object falling into the tank after the Granuflo® dry acid product has been added.
